The owners who closed their schools don’t speak at conventions. That absence is the most expensive thing in your business, and it has a name.
Every convention, every summit, every mastermind has a stage. On that stage are the owners who made it. You can shake their hands, buy them dinner, ask them anything you want.
The owners who closed their businesses aren’t there. They didn’t buy a ticket. Nobody scheduled a breakout session called “What I Got Wrong.” They sold the mats, took the sign down, went to work somewhere else, and every lesson they paid for went with them.
That absence has a name. It’s called survivor bias. Once you can see it you’ll find it in your curriculum, your pricing, your marketing, your retention numbers, and in most of the advice you’ve ever been given about running a school.

The best illustration comes from World War II. Abraham Wald (Mangel & Samaniego, 1984) worked with the Statistical Research Group at Columbia on a question the Army Air Forces cared a great deal about: where do you put armor on a bomber?
Armor is heavy. You can’t armor everything. The sensible thing is to look at the planes coming back and map the bullet holes. Wings. Fuselage. Not much on the engines.
The obvious answer is to armor where the holes are. Wald’s contribution was noticing that the sample of planes they looked at was made entirely of aircraft that survived. Damage in those places was survivable. That isn’t a theory, it’s demonstrated, because the plane you’re measuring is sitting in front of you. The places with no holes were the places where a hit meant the plane never came back to be measured.
(The popular version of this story is tidier than the history. Wald wrote a series of technical memoranda on estimating vulnerability from selectively observed survivors. The internet version compresses it into one dramatic moment in a briefing room. The mathematics is real.)
The missing planes carried information. So do the closed schools.
Three things stack up.
Memorable examples are easy to retrieve, so they feel common. Once you know how a story ended, the path to that ending looks obvious and planned. And we turn messy, partly random histories into clean stories with a hero and a turning point, because a story is far easier to teach than a pile of numbers.
None of that requires anybody to lie. An owner who built a great school can sincerely believe one principle caused it while underweighting the timing, the corner they leased, a competitor who closed, a head instructor who happened to be extraordinary, and plain luck. Their explanation is honest testimony about their experience. Whether it explains the cause is a separate question, and nobody asked it.
Here’s the smallest example that shows it. Take 1,000 owners. One hundred succeed, nine hundred don’t.
| Group | Used strategy X | Did not use X | Total |
|---|---|---|---|
| Succeeded | 80 | 20 | 100 |
| Failed | 800 | 100 | 900 |
| Total | 880 | 120 | 1,000 |
Now the claim: 80 of the 100 successful owners used strategy X. That’s 80%. It’s true, it’s verifiable, and it’ll get a standing ovation.
Run it the other direction. Owners who used X: 880 of them, and 80 succeeded. That’s 9.1%. Owners who didn’t use X: 120 of them, and 20 succeeded. That’s 16.7%. There’s more evidence that NOT using strategy X is the better choice!
Strategy X is the most common behavior among the winners and it’s associated with roughly half the success rate. Nothing in the original claim was false. The denominator was simply missing, and the denominator was the entire answer.
If you only pay attention to success, you’re giving yourself misinformation.
This is the one that costs owners their health, so it’s worth running the numbers on. Same 1,000 owners. Now count hours instead of strategies.
| Group | Worked 70+ hours | Worked under 70 | Total |
|---|---|---|---|
| Succeeded | 85 | 15 | 100 |
| Failed | 810 | 90 | 900 |
| Total | 895 | 105 | 1,000 |
Look at the top row on its own and the case is closed. Eighty-five of the hundred successful owners are grinding 70-hour weeks. Any speaker can put that on a slide.
Now the second row. Ninety percent of the owners who failed were working those same hours. Run the rates: among the 70-plus crowd, 85 of 895 made it, which is 9.5%. Among the ones working under 70, 15 of 105 made it, which is 14.3%.
The hours were what everybody was doing, winners and losers alike, and a behavior common to both groups is the one thing that cannot have split them apart. Something else did the work, and grinding out another ten hours a week won’t find it for you.
This advice does real damage, because it points an owner at the one thing they fully control. They add hours, the number doesn’t move, and they conclude they need more hours. The person who gave them that advice believed every word of it, and was quoting a number with no denominator attached.
In Search of Excellence came out in 1982. Peters and Waterman selected 43 excellent American companies and derived the attributes they shared (Peters & Waterman, 1982). Within about two years BusinessWeek ran a cover story titled “Oops! Who’s Excellent Now?” Atari, one of the 43, had essentially collapsed.
Twenty years later Tom Peters wrote a piece in Fast Company called “Tom Peters’s True Confessions.” (Peters, 2001) In it he says the list came from asking colleagues at McKinsey and other smart people which companies were doing cool work, and then working backward to quantitative measures. His words: “Okay, I confess: We faked the data.” He has since said that line was sharper than he meant it, and that varying research measures isn’t the same as fabricating numbers. Fair enough. The selection was still a room full of people naming companies they admired.
Good to Great came out in 2001. Jim Collins selected 11 companies whose stock returns had already been exceptional and catalogued what they had in common: humble leadership, discipline, focus (Collins, 2001). Circuit City filed for bankruptcy in 2009. Fannie Mae went into federal conservatorship in 2008.
The problem sits in step one of both, not in the later failures. The sample was defined by the outcome. Companies with identical humility and discipline that went under were never eligible for either study, because going under removed them from the pool before the research began. Both books could establish what great performers had in common. Neither could establish that those traits separated great performers from anybody else.
Phil Rosenzweig named the error in The Halo Effect (Rosenzweig, 2007): the delusion of connecting the winning dots. He also answers the natural defense, the one that says these authors gathered enormous amounts of data. If the sample is selected on the outcome, the volume of data doesn’t repair it. You can interview a thousand survivors and still learn nothing about what killed the others.
Built to Last (1994). Collins and Porras surveyed hundreds of CEOs to identify 18 visionary companies, then wrote up the habits those companies shared (Collins & Porras, 1994). Within about a decade a large share of the list had slipped badly, Motorola, Ford, Sony, Disney, Boeing, Nordstrom and Merck among them. The companies were picked because they had already won.
The Millionaire Next Door (1996). Stanley and Danko interviewed hundreds of millionaires and reported the habits they found: live below your means, drive a used car, invest steadily (Stanley & Danko, 1996). Sound advice, and I follow most of it. But nobody interviewed the far larger group who lived below their means, drove a used car, invested steadily, and never got there. Nassim Taleb went further in Fooled by Randomness (Taleb, 2001), pointing out that the sample also caught people who happened to invest during one of the strongest bull markets in history. Two filters, not one.
The 10,000-hour rule (2008). Gladwell popularized it from research on elite performers, and the finding is real as far as it goes: people at the top of demanding fields have put in enormous practice. What that cannot tell you is how many people put in 10,000 hours and never reached the top, because the study started with the ones who did (Gladwell, 2008).
When Macnamara and colleagues ran a meta-analysis across many fields (Macnamara et al., 2014), deliberate practice accounted for about 26% of the variation in games, 21% in music, 18% in sports, 4% in education, and under 1% in professions.
That last number deserves a second read. In professional work, hours of practice explained less than one percent of the difference between people. Practice still matters, and you should still do it. It is nowhere near the whole story, and the reason we believed it was the whole story is that we only ever studied the winners.
Notice what these four books have in common. Enormous research budgets, careful authors, real data, and the same broken first step. If it can happen to McKinsey partners and Stanford professors with a research team, it can happen to you at a Sunday seminar with a legal pad.

Line up 1,024 advisors and assume every one of them is guessing. No skill at all. Pure coin flips.
Year one, half of them happen to be right. Year two, half of those. Keep going.
| After year | Advisors still holding a perfect record |
|---|---|
| Start | 1,024 |
| 1 | 512 |
| 2 | 256 |
| 3 | 128 |
| 5 | 32 |
| 7 | 8 |
| 10 | 1 |
At year ten one advisor is left holding a flawless ten-year record built out of nothing at all.
He isn’t lying. The record is real and you can check every year of it. It’s also worthless as evidence of skill, because a room full of pure guessers was guaranteed to produce roughly one of him. The mistake isn’t believing the record. The mistake is never asking how many people started the contest.
This is exactly why the finance industry stopped tolerating survivor-biased fund databases. Funds that perform badly get merged or shut down and disappear from the record. Study only the funds still listed and the entire category looks better than it ever was, so serious analysis now requires databases that keep the dead ones.
Our industry doesn’t keep the dead ones.
Your curriculum. Ask your black belts what kept them training and you’ll get thoughtful, useful answers. You’ll also get answers from the only people who didn’t quit. The students who left at yellow belt are holding the information you actually need, and they’re not in the building. Their answers are in your cancellation records, assuming you kept any.
Your advisors. Covered in July. One great school is a sample of one, selected on the outcome, with the location, the market, the staff, the timing and the person all varying together. Three schools in three towns with three different teams varies exactly the things that need varying. That is a crude experiment rather than a credential, and a crude experiment beats a great story every time.
Your marketing. If your team deletes losing campaigns and keeps a folder of winners, you’ve destroyed your own denominator. A winning ad only means something measured against the ones that didn’t work. Keep the losers. They’re not clutter, they’re your control group.
Your retention numbers. Surveying current students tells you why current students are happy. It can’t tell you why anybody left, because everybody who left is gone. Take every student who enrolled in a given month and follow all of them, including the ones who disappeared. That one change will tell you more than any survey you run this year.

I said in July that years in business qualify nobody. Here’s the reason.
An owner who has been flat for ten years is a survivor. Survival makes them visible, accessible and credible, because tenure reads as expertise and it’s easy to mistake one for the other. Their conclusion usually arrives as a ceiling claim: this is what the business pays, this is what the market supports, this is as good as it gets.
That claim is extremely well supported inside their sample. Their sample is themselves. They’re in Phase C, where the owner makes peace with the plateau and calls it a lifestyle business.
There’s a second effect here that’s less obvious and worth the ninety seconds it takes to understand, because it’ll change how you read your peers.
A school can stay open for ten years two different ways. Strong systems, or easy conditions: cheap rent, no real competitor, a protected corner, a spouse’s income covering the gap without comment. Either one is enough to survive.
Look at the group of owners who are still open after ten years and you’ll find excellent operators grinding it out in hard markets alongside mediocre operators sitting comfortably on great corners. Set those two side by side and it looks like systems don’t matter much. They matter enormously. You’re just looking at a group that was assembled by survival, and survival accepted either ticket.
Once people learn about survivor bias they sometimes swing to dismissing every success story. That’s worse than where they started.
A survivor shows you that a strategy is feasible. They’ll show you operational detail you’d never have invented, combinations you had not considered, and ideas worth testing. What they can’t give you is the odds. A testimonial tells you something is possible. Only a denominator tells you how likely it is.
Compare instead of collecting. Use the winners to generate ideas, then go find the people who did the same thing and didn’t make it. If the comparable failures didn’t use the practice, you have something worth acting on. If they used it just as often, you’ve found a habit of successful people rather than a cause of success.

Find the graveyard. In your school it’s the cancellation records, the students who tested once and never came back, the campaigns that never ran twice, the programs you stopped mentioning. Most owners delete all of it. Keep it. It’s the only comparison group you’ll ever have that costs nothing.
